    1. Wieland Hall

      Named for real estate developer and philanthropist John Wieland, Amherst Class of 1958, Wieland Hall opened to house juniors and seniors in the fall of 2004. The building was designed by William Rawn & Associates of Boston and houses its residents in single rooms on all four floors.
